The Tektronix 679-4119-00 is a front panel control circuit board engineered for the TDS3000B series of digital phosphor oscilloscopes. This component integrates user interface elements—buttons, knobs, and controls—with the instrument’s core measurement functionality, providing operators direct command over advanced signal analysis and waveform acquisition. The board serves as the critical interface between the user and the oscilloscope’s precision measurement capabilities.
Technical Specifications
The 679-4119-00 is designed for oscilloscopes featuring digital phosphor waveform acquisition technology, which enables real-time display, storage, and analysis of amplitude, time, and distribution characteristics. Associated instruments support sample rates up to 5 GS/s and deliver bandwidths suitable for detailed signal characterization. The front panel board incorporates a QuickMenu graphical user interface alongside traditional analog-style control knobs and multi-language support for global operation.

– Compatibility & Integration
The 679-4119-00 is specifically designed for integration with the following Tektronix digital phosphor oscilloscope models:
• Tektronix TDS3032B
• Tektronix TDS3052B
• Tektronix TDS3012
These oscilloscopes include connectivity options such as VGA output, Ethernet, GPIB, and RS-232-C interfaces for data transfer and remote control functionality.
